2N S R R R    R  R      T    R R S R R S   8   R   N S  InnerClassesserialVersionUIDJ ConstantValue8# 0itemsLjava/util/List; Signature5Ljava/util/List; substancesLorg/msh/tb/SubstancesQuery;RuntimeVisibleAnnotationsLorg/jboss/seam/annotations/In;createcaseHomeLorg/msh/tb/cases/CaseHome;required()VCodeLineNumberTableLocalVariableTablethisLorg/msh/tb/kh/ExamDSTKHHome; getExamDST_Kh%()Lorg/msh/tb/kh/entities/ExamDST_Kh;$Lorg/jboss/seam/annotations/Factory;value examDST_KHgetItems()Ljava/util/List; StackMapTable7()Ljava/util/List; findResultD(Lorg/msh/tb/entities/Substance;)Lorg/msh/tb/entities/ExamDSTResult;mr#Lorg/msh/tb/entities/ExamDSTResult;sLorg/msh/tb/entities/Substance; createItemsresvalidateAndPrepareFields()ZmsexamLorg/msh/tb/entities/ExamDST;persist()Ljava/lang/String;resultLjava/lang/String; Lorg/jboss/seam/annotations/End;beforeRedirectremovesetResistanceTypeiniDateLjava/util/Date;abrevNameResistSubstanceLjava/util/ArrayList;queryLjavax/persistence/Query;LocalVariableTypeTable)Ljava/util/ArrayList;checkIfSubstanceExists%(Ljava/util/List;Ljava/lang/String;)ZabbrevNameSubstanceList substance$Ljava/util/List;9(Ljava/util/List;Ljava/lang/String;)ZsetId(Ljava/lang/Object;)VidLjava/lang/Object;refreshSubstancesPLorg/msh/tb/cases/exams/LaboratoryExamHome; SourceFileExamDSTKHHome.java!Lorg/jboss/seam/annotations/Name; examDSTKHHome hi  !org/msh/tb/kh/entities/ExamDST_Kh [\ i  u      !org/msh/tb/entities/ExamDSTResult  java/util/ArrayList _` uorg/msh/tb/entities/Substance xy     org/msh/tb/entities/ExamDST  ! "# $# %# & '( )* +* ,* -*  ./0 1* error ef2 select distinct a.substance.abbrevName.name1 from ExamDSTResult a where a.exam.tbcase.id = :tbcaseId and a.result = :resistant and a.exam.dateCollected <= :dateIniTreat 34tbcaseId 567 89 :; <=> ?@java/util/Date dateIniTreat resistant A Buselect distinct a.substance.abbrevName.name1 from ExamDSTResult a where a.exam.tbcase.id = :tbcaseId and a.result = :resistant and a.exam.dateCollected = (select min(b.dateCollected) from ExamDST b where b.tbcase.id = a.exam.tbcase.id)C DE FGR H HEOfxLfxMfxAmKmCp IE JEjava/lang/String KL Miorg/msh/tb/kh/ExamDSTKHHome)org/msh/tb/cases/exams/LaboratoryExamHomeorg/msh/tb/kh/ExamDSTKHHome$1java/util/Iteratorjavax/persistence/Query getInstance()Ljava/lang/Object; getResultsjava/util/Listiterator()Ljava/util/Iterator;hasNextnext getSubstance!()Lorg/msh/tb/entities/Substance;equals(Ljava/lang/Object;)Zorg/msh/tb/SubstancesQuerygetDstSubstances setSubstance"(Lorg/msh/tb/entities/Substance;)V getResult'()Lorg/msh/tb/entities/enums/DstResult;#org/msh/tb/entities/enums/DstResultNOTDONE%Lorg/msh/tb/entities/enums/DstResult; setResult((Lorg/msh/tb/entities/enums/DstResult;)VaddsetExam (Lorg/msh/tb/entities/ExamDST;)VsetNumContaminated(I)VsetNumResistantsetNumSusceptiblecontains.$SwitchMap$org$msh$tb$entities$enums$DstResult[Iordinal()IgetNumContaminatedgetNumResistantgetNumSusceptiblegetEntityManager#()Ljavax/persistence/EntityManager;javax/persistence/EntityManagersizeorg/msh/tb/cases/CaseHome createQuery-(Ljava/lang/String;)Ljavax/persistence/Query; getTbCase()Lorg/msh/tb/entities/TbCase;org/msh/tb/entities/TbCasegetId()Ljava/lang/Integer; setParameter?(Ljava/lang/String;Ljava/lang/Object;)Ljavax/persistence/Query;getTreatmentPeriod()Lorg/msh/utils/date/Period;org/msh/utils/date/Period getIniDate()Ljava/util/Date; RESISTANT getResultList,org/msh/tb/entities/enums/DrugResistanceTypeMONO_RESISTANCE.Lorg/msh/tb/entities/enums/DrugResistanceType;setDrugResistanceType1(Lorg/msh/tb/entities/enums/DrugResistanceType;)VPOLY_RESISTANCEEXTENSIVEDRUG_RESISTANCEMULTIDRUG_RESISTANCEequalsIgnoreCase(Ljava/lang/String;)Zrefresh!RSVWXY[\]^_`a bcZdefa bgZd hij/*kl mnopj2*k!l mna qrsstujK***k*+ -l mnv ]wxyj5*M,,  N- + -k1#2.30536l # z{5mn5|}v ~ijj* Y*L+K+ M*,N- YN-,- -*-W-*k2 : =+>1?5@=ABDIEPG[HfIiJl 15{+;|}jmnv~) j**L+++*M,,  N-i+-+-W -!.@)6++"`++#` ++$`%+-+-%W*&-'[+(kbNOPQRT;VEWRX]Y[\^_abghilnoqtl ;{mnv (~4& ! jw *)**+L*, *-.W+k{| ~l mnv  a Zdjd*/L*, *-.W+k lmnvj*&01M,2*-345W*-36*-367N 8Y9N,:-5W,;<5W,= L+ +>8*&?1M,2*-345W,;<5W,= L++>+>*-3@A+>:*+BC *+DC*+DC*+BC*-3EA+>b*+BCX*+DCN*+FC*+GC *+HC0*+IC*+JC *+KC*-3LA+>&*+BC*+DC*-3MA*-3A*-3Ak# ,=EO[ep|&D^kmyl4:mneM Em eMv, =*4!9* j++N-- N:,Ok$&)l* |+mn+\+ +v ~]jG *+P*k l mn ij6*Qk l mn]a rsU T